commit eca53dfe3c1c1efbe9ea4a714651d914db2d1dca
Author: Nathan Scott <nathans@xxxxxxxxxx>
Date:   Thu Aug 21 17:16:40 2014 +1000

    pmwtf: add some new reporting options, man page updates and a test
    
    Updates to the pmwtf tool to provide finer control over the report
    (--skip-missing and --skip-excluded options) to suppress parts of
    the output that may be uninteresting or overly verbose.
    
    Install it into /usr/bin now too, keeping a compat symlink back in
    PCP_BINADM_DIR for any scripts using it.

commit e0f1d67c670c2d8948559b7530cd7401ad40081b
Author: Nathan Scott <nathans@xxxxxxxxxx>
Date:   Thu Aug 21 11:56:07 2014 +1000

    Initial support for native systemd service files
    
    Allow for the use of native systemd service files for the
    pcp daemons (pmcd, pmproxy, pmmgr, pmwebd, pmlogger, pmie).
    A --with[-out]-systemd configure option is added, and we're
    default to "on" for systems where pkg-config finds the unit
    dir (pkg-config systemd --variable=systemdsystemunitdir).
    
    The approach used is to piggyback on the existing rc scripts
    and use the "oneshot" systemd Service Type (a model borrowed
    from stap-server in systemtap).  In the case where systemd is
    being enabled the definition of PCP_RC_DIR is auto-configured
    to the home of these scripts (which is no longer below /etc),
    and they instead live alongside a library rc script that they
    source.  This has the property of minimising the QA fallout,
    wrt tests that use these scripts directly.
    
    Use of systemctl is added into a number of places where we've
    got dependence on chkconfig enabling/disabling/state-checking
    also (esp. common.check in QA and rc-proc.sh).
    
    This resolves Red Hat BZ #1044682 and Fedora BZ #996438.
